Big rig spills molasses on road

Friday, July 18, 2008

An 18-wheeler wreck caused quite a sticky situation during rush hour in Sugar Land.

A big rig carrying molasses overturned near the intersection of Highway 6 and Highway 59. The sweet stuff leaked all over the road. Officials say the truck was carrying at least 5,000 gallons of molasses.

Highway 6 southbound lanes and southbound lanes of the Highway 59 feeder road were completely blocked. Traffic was diverted around the mess for nearly eight hours. hours.

Emergency crews did take the truck driver to the hospital with minor injuries.

Police plan to cite him for driving at an unsafe speed. Officers also say his company will have to pay for the clean up.
